Aeration Blower and Silencer Vibration and Shock Fixture Fabrication
Solicitation # N6660426Q0459
Solicitation N66604-26-Q-0459 is a firm-fixed-price request for quotes from the Naval Undersea Warfare Center Division, Newport, for the fabrication and assembly of two specific test fixtures: one CHT Aeration Blower Fixture Assembly and one Discharge Silencer Fixture Assembly. The contractor is responsible for procuring materials, including copper-nickel piping, and performing welding and assembly to replicate a shipboard environment in accordance with Mil-DTL-901E and Mil-Std-167A. The work will be performed at the contractor's facility and at NUWCDIVNPT, where the contractor must provide on-site technical personnel to support government-executed fitment evaluations. Key deliverables include a Fabrication and Inspection Report due within five business days of assembly completion and a final Summary Report detailing fabrication and fitment testing. The desired delivery date for the assemblies is January 15, 2027, with delivery terms set as FOB Destination, Newport, RI. Award is based on the lowest price technically acceptable, with the government reviewing past performance via the Supplier Performance Risk System. Offerors must be registered in SAM, provide a CAGE code for drawing access, and achieve CMMC Level 2 (Self) certification prior to award. Quotes are due by September 11, 2026, and must include all shipping costs within the unit price.

This contract involves providing functional and performance testing services for overhauled components, specifically focusing on dynamometer, oil pressure, and compression testing to ensure compliance with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) standards. The work is designed to validate the performance and reliability of these components post-overhaul, ensuring they meet stringent quality and operational requirements. The testing will be conducted at Goulds, zip code 32542, under the Department of Defense's FA2486 Aftc Pzzc (eglin) office. Issued as a subcontract opportunity under NAICS code 541380, the contract was posted on May 28, 2026, with responses due by June 26, 2026, at 8:00 PM. Although specific details such as set-aside status or organization type are not provided, the contract emphasizes thorough certification services to maintain high standards of component functionality and safety. This project plays a critical role in supporting defense-related maintenance and operational readiness through rigorous testing protocols.

Powertrain Multiple Award IDIQ Recompete Solicitation Notice
Solicitation # FA248626RB004
The United States Air Force 96th Test Wing at Eglin AFB is soliciting a recompete for a Multiple Award Indefinite Delivery Indefinite Quantity (IDIQ) contract to provide powertrain and component repair parts, including overhaul, rebuilding, and fabrication services. This requirement supports both foreign and domestic target assets, such as main battle tanks, armored personnel carriers, radar systems, trucks, and watercraft. The contract is a 100 percent Small Business Set-aside under NAICS 336992, with an initial ordering period of five years and a possible five-year option for a total of ten years. The total contract value ranges from 100 dollars to approximately 4.7 million dollars. The government intends to award up to eight IDIQ contracts based on a Highest Technically Rated with a Fair and Reasonable Price evaluation, requiring an acceptable rating in capability statements, quality control plans, and past performance. Once the IDIQ is established, subsequent delivery orders will generally be awarded using the Lowest Price Technically Acceptable method per line item, though a trade-off process may be used if delivery speed is prioritized over cost. A first delivery order for a logistics support plan will be awarded immediately to chosen vendors. Offerors must be registered in the System for Award Management and maintain CMMC Level 1 self-assessment certification. Proposals must be submitted electronically by September 14, 2026, and include a signed SF 33, a capability statement, and a logistics plan.
